Lakeside Purcell Cabin at Paradise Hills
Kick back and relax at Paradise Hills where the 1940's cabins have been thoughtfully renovated to offer the rustic feel with modern comforts. The Purcell cabin offers lake and mountain views with large covered deck for relaxing. Queen-sized bed, kitchen, bathroom with stand up shower, BBQ, WIFI, and lake access to secluded beach (2 minute walk). located just minutes outside of Kaslo BC on beautiful Kootenay lake. About the neighborhood
Kaslo
Located in Kaslo, this cabin is next to a golf course and on a lake. Kokanee Glacier Provincial Park and Kootenay Lake reflect the area's natural beauty and area attractions include Langham Cultural Centre and S.S. Moyie National Historic Site. Discover the area's water adventures with kayaking and motor boating nearby, or enjoy the great outdoors with hiking and mountain biking.
